Estimation
This mode focuses on the detailed financial aspects of the project. It is used to adjust specific line-level details, allowing precise entry and modification of costs, overhead, VAT, and markup
...
for each task.
Markup Functionality
The system calculates revenue for each estimation line by applying a markup—either a percentage or a fixed amount—to the entered cost.

Freeze Revenue Amounts
In practice, once revenue is agreed with a client, it should remain fixed, even if internal costs change. To support this, the Estimation Document includes a "Freeze Revenue Amounts" button that modifies the system’s recalculation behavior.

Example:
If a revenue value of 1,450.15 is frozen, and overheads are amended and adjusted using the "Allocate Overhead Costs" function, the revenue will remain unchanged, as seen when comparing the screenshots. Only the overheads, total cost, and markup will be updated accordingly.
Import BOQ from file
This feature simplifies the process of entering BOQ data by importing it from an Excel file instead of manually typing each line.
